데이터베이스 모델

(2019-07-09)

계층형 데이터베이스, 네트워크형 데이터베이스

1. 데이터베이스 모델 구분관계형 데이터베이스 모델
     - 데이터를 테이블 형태로 표현

  ㅇ 객체지향 데이터베이스 모델
     - 데이터를 객체 속성연산들로 표현

  ㅇ 계층데이터베이스 모델
     - 복잡한 부품 구조를 표현하는데 유리하며, 뒤집힌 트리 형태의 구조로 도식화
        . 부모/자식 관계 유형을 가지며,
        . 특정 노드를 찾기위해 뿌리(루트)부터 시작하여 대상 데이터까지 찾아가는 접근방식을 취함
        . 따라서, 사용자는 데이터베이스 구조 자체에 익숙해야 하는 부담을 가짐
     - 1960년대 많이 사용

  ㅇ 네트워크데이터베이스 모델
     - 데이터를 그래프 형태로 표현
        . 1:多 형태의 포인터 연결 기법을 활용하여 데이터들을 연관시킴

  ※ 계층형,네트워크모델은 역사적으로만 의미 있으며 지금은 거의 사용 안함


[데이터베이스 기초] 1. DBA 2. DBMS 3. 데이터 무결성 4. 데이터 무결성 제약조건 5. 스냅샷 6. 테이블스페이스 7. 데이터베이스 모델

 
        최근수정     요약목록     참고문헌